Gambling passion grows as experts warn of risks of overspending

 

Lotteries have become a significant part of everyday life for many citizens. Quinielas, Bonolotos, and ONCE draws are some of the most popular games, generating both hopes of big prizes and a growing debate about the expenses allocated to this type of betting.

 

Many residents in the south and south-east of Gran Canaria, which includes municipalities such as Ingenio, Agüimes, Santa Lucía and San Bartolomé de Tirajana, see the lottery as an opportunity to improve their economic situation. In the context of inflation and rising costs of living, many citizens turn to these games as an alternative to obtain quick income.

 

According to data provided by the State Lottery and Betting Delegation in Gran Canaria, ticket sales in the south-east area have experienced a 15% increase in the last year. Quiniela and Bonoloto are the most popular games, especially among people over 35 years of age, while the ONCE draws continue to be a fundamental pillar, thanks to the social work that supports their prizes.

 

The data suggests that the citizens of Gran Canaria spend on average between 10 and 30 euros per month on lotteries, a figure that, although apparently moderate, can accumulate throughout the year, affecting other aspects of the family budget.
